Predicted to enable several functions, including R-SMAD binding activity; histone deacetylase binding activity; and p53 binding activity. Involved in several processes, including cellular response to hypoxia; negative regulation of transcription by RNA polymerase II; and positive regulation of neuron projection development. Located in I band and nucleus. Human ortholog(s) of this gene implicated in congenital structural myopathy; dilated cardiomyopathy; hypertrophic cardiomyopathy; nemaline myopathy; and spinal muscular atrophy. Orthologous to human ANKRD1 (ankyrin repeat domain 1). [provided by Alliance of Genome Resources, Apr 2022]
